In Russia, an Uzbek national died after being left in the woods by police officers
Two police officers in the Moscow region are set to stand trial after abandoning an Uzbek migrant in the forest. The man's body was found several months later, according to Mash. In May of this year, law enforcement officials detained a 45-year-old migrant who was intoxicated and left him in the woods between the villages of Dubrovo and Zagryazhskaya to "sober up." It is reported that they did not return for him, and as a result, he became lost in the forest.

Nearly half of the applicants did not pass the test
This year, 46,9 percent (345 000) of the applicants who participated in the entrance examination for higher education institutions in Uzbekistan were unable to achieve a score of at least 56,7 points, as reported by the Knowledge Assessment Agency.
